Finding the Best IT Support Services Provider

As the IT sector takes over every unit in the industry be it a bank or any other business organization, every large and small industrial unit has requirement for IT support services. The need for IT support services arises in order to get full technical support to tackle day to day IT problems that the company faces. The IT support services also help dealing with high end technical problems that may threat the loss of important company data. When a company sets up its IT infrastructure the first thing it does is hires the computer support services in order to install the hardwares and softwares by proper process and get basic technical support. Today there is no dearth of companies that provide IT support services. But it becomes difficult to select one IT support company that will provide authentic IT support solutions. To know how to find the best IT support service provider, read on! There are certain factors that one should keep in mind while selecting IT support service providers online. The things to be noticed about the service provider are: * Experience: The first thing you should know about your support service provider is the time period they have been in service. Expertise comes with time thus higher the experience better will be the IT support service and IT solutions provided to meet your business needs. * Certification: As the market is full of IT support service providers it becomes important to check certification of your support service provider. Generally IT support services providers are Microsoft Certified. There are other certifications as well. Make sure you hire Support services from an authentic IT support service provider. * Feedbacks: Read the customer feedbacks of the IT support service provider to get an exact estimate regarding the services it has been providing in the past and the satisfaction level of its previous clients. Make a thorough research before you hire IT support services, do not get flowed away with the appreciation the owner does. Reading feedbacks/testimonials is must. * Services Provided: When you hire IT support services check out the complete range of services the service provider is offering. The best IT support service provider is the one who offers complete support services be it installation of hardwares and softwares or tackling other technical problems. The services should have the flexibility to be molded according to your business requirements. All these factors combined can help you hire the best IT support service provider. Cisco CCNA / CCNP Home Lab Tutorial: A Guide To Cable Types

When you're putting your CCNA and/or CCNP home lab together, you're not just buying routers and switches you're creating a blueprint for success. There is no better way to learn about how real Cisco routers and switches work than to work with the real thing!

Of course, it's not enough to just get the routers and switches you've got to have the right cables and other devices to allow them to communicate. Let's take a look at the different cables and connectors you need to know about when putting together your CCNA and CCNP home labs.

The basic cable you'll need is a straight-through cable. These are used to connect your switches and routers also, if you have an ISDN simulator, you'll need a straight-through cable to connect the router's BRI interface to the simulator.

A more specialized cable type is the DTE/DCE cable. If you plan to use the serial interfaces on your routers (and you certainly should be!), you'll need some of these cables. To connect two routers directly via their serial interfaces, you must have a DTE/DCE cable. (If you have a Cisco router set up as a frame relay switch, you'll need more of these cables.)

If you have multiple switches, you'll want to connect these switches in order to create a trunk line and possibly an Etherchannel. To successfully create a trunk between two switches, you'll need crossover cables.

To connect your PC directly to the router or switch you're configuring, you'll need a rollover cable, also referred to as a rolled cable. This cable has an Rj-45 connector on one end and DB-9 connector on the other.

Once you've added multiple routers and switches to your CCNA / CCNP home lab, you'll get tired of moving that rolled cable around. An access server (a special model of Cisco router, actually) will allow you to connect the rolled cable to it and communicate with all your devices via that connection. To use an access server, you'll need an octal cable. This unusual cable has a large serial connector on one end (this won't fit just any serial interface, so when purchasing an access server, make sure to get the right type of Cisco router) and has eight separate RJ-45 connectors at the other end.
